summaryrefslogtreecommitdiff
path: root/src/mem/cache/tags/split_lru.cc
diff options
context:
space:
mode:
Diffstat (limited to 'src/mem/cache/tags/split_lru.cc')
-rw-r--r--src/mem/cache/tags/split_lru.cc4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/mem/cache/tags/split_lru.cc b/src/mem/cache/tags/split_lru.cc
index ea5b92d6f..4b7f4c114 100644
--- a/src/mem/cache/tags/split_lru.cc
+++ b/src/mem/cache/tags/split_lru.cc
@@ -244,8 +244,8 @@ SplitLRU::findReplacement(Packet * &pkt, PacketList* &writebacks,
SplitBlk *blk = sets[set].blks[assoc-1];
sets[set].moveToHead(blk);
if (blk->isValid()) {
- int thread_num = (blk->xc) ? blk->xc->getThreadNum() : 0;
- replacements[thread_num]++;
+ int req->setThreadNum() = (blk->xc) ? blk->xc->getThreadNum() : 0;
+ replacements[req->getThreadNum()]++;
totalRefs += blk->refCount;
++sampledRefs;
blk->refCount = 0;